Nissan Micra MOT pass rate: 71.5% (234,974 tests, 2025)

Last updated · OBDCode UK editorial

The Nissan Micra passed 71.5% of its 234,974 MOT tests in 2025 — 6.0 points below the UK average of 77.5%. The median tested example was 14 years old with 57,945 miles on the clock.

What fails most on the Nissan Micra

Across failed and rectified tests in 2025, these vehicle systems produced the most defects on the Micra:

#SystemDefects recordedShare
1Suspension53,62528.8%
2Lamps, reflectors and electrical equipment52,54428.2%
3Brakes23,04712.4%
4Tyres17,8039.6%
5Visibility14,3747.7%
6Body, chassis, structure11,9556.4%

Pre-MOT checklist for Micra owners

Based on the failure profile above, ten minutes with a torch before your test removes the most likely fail items:

  • Bounce each corner and listen for clonks over speed bumps — suspension is this model’s (and the UK’s) top failure system
  • Walk round with all lights on: one blown bulb is the most avoidable fail there is
  • Feel for a spongy pedal or pulling to one side; check pad wear through the wheel spokes if visible
  • Check tread with the 20p test and inspect sidewalls for cracking — tyres close to the limit are the country’s most common advisory
  • Replace smeared wiper blades and top up washer fluid — both are test items
Engine management light on?

An illuminated engine management light is a Major MOT defect. Read the code, repair the cause, then confirm the light stays off — clearing a code alone is not a repair.

Micra pass rate by registration year

Lower age-adjusted outliers to inspect carefully: 2001, 2017, 2018. Strongest age-adjusted years: 2008, 2009. Full ranking and method: Nissan Micra years to avoid.

Registration yearTestsPass rateVs same-ageMedian mileagePass-rate bar
2001 12,273 61.4% -5.2 pts 63,208 61.4% visual scale
2002 21,220 62.3% -3.4 pts 62,931 62.3% visual scale
2003 27,818 62.4% -2.6 pts 75,382 62.4% visual scale
2004 30,520 63.2% -1.1 pts 79,610 63.2% visual scale
2005 43,936 63.1% -1.4 pts 82,044 63.1% visual scale
2006 50,605 66.5% +2.1 pts 82,604 66.5% visual scale
2007 38,270 67.1% +2.0 pts 77,089 67.1% visual scale
2008 41,649 69.2% +4.1 pts 75,836 69.2% visual scale
2009 45,808 70.1% +3.7 pts 71,062 70.1% visual scale
2010 45,997 70.4% +3.0 pts 68,840 70.4% visual scale
2011 37,148 72.1% +2.9 pts 60,876 72.1% visual scale
2012 33,913 72.3% +1.1 pts 56,211 72.3% visual scale
2013 33,858 74.1% +0.8 pts 50,130 74.1% visual scale
2014 41,557 77.6% +1.7 pts 43,626 77.6% visual scale
2015 38,294 80.8% +2.1 pts 39,629 80.8% visual scale
2016 31,618 82.0% +0.7 pts 32,448 82.0% visual scale
2017 37,424 74.7% -9.4 pts 37,202 74.7% visual scale
2018 29,421 79.0% -7.4 pts 33,876 79.0% visual scale
2019 25,295 86.6% -1.8 pts 25,618 86.6% visual scale
2020 15,629 89.8% -0.1 pts 19,601 89.8% visual scale
2021 12,789 92.8% +2.4 pts 17,708 92.8% visual scale
2022 5,560 93.3% +2.1 pts 15,670 93.3% visual scale

FAQs

What is the MOT pass rate for a Nissan Micra?

In 2025, 71.5% of 234,974 first MOT tests on the Nissan Micra were passes (UK average: 77.5%). Data: DVSA anonymised MOT results.

What does the Micra fail its MOT on most?

The biggest defect group is suspension (28.8% of its recorded defects), followed by lamps, reflectors and electrical equipment.

Is the Nissan Micra reliable?

MOT pass rate is one lens on durability: at 71.5% it performs below the national average at a median age of 14 years and 57,945 miles. Always check the individual car's history too.
